Abstract :
This paper describes a watermarking system for digital images. The watermarking technique used operates in the frequency domain by embedding a pseudo-random sequence of real numbers in a selected set of DCT coefficients. In order to improve the results, besides using fit enough coding and decoding algorithms, we propose the use of orthogonal watermarks. Tests have been carried out in order to select appropriate values for the different parameters in the system having in mind the robustness and a moderate computational load. Several attacks have been performed to prove the robustness of the method with the parameters´ proposed values
